大家好,今天小编关注到一个比较有意思的话题,就是关于python对偶数编程的问题,于是小编就整理了4个相关介绍Python对偶数编程的解答,让我们一起看看吧。
python偶数怎么表示?
在Python中,可以使用模运算符(%)来判断一个数是否为偶数。如果一个数可以被2整除,即余数为0,则该数是偶数,否则为奇数。
例如,使用if语句判断一个数是否为偶数可以写为:if num % 2 == 0: # 是偶数,执行语句 else: # 是奇数,执行语句。其中,num为需要判断的数。在Python中,除号(/)会返回浮点数,如果需要取整数,可以使用双斜杠(//)运算符。例如,5//2返回2。
另外,可以使用range函数从指定范围内获取偶数,例如range(0, 10, 2)将获得0,2,4,6和8这些偶数。
在Python中,偶数可以通过多种方式表示。首先,我们可以直接表示具体的偶数,如2、4、6等。
其次,我们可以使用变量来存储偶数,如even_number = 4。此外,Python还支持使用循环来生成一系列偶数,例如使用range函数和步长参数,如for i in range(2, 10, 2):会生成2到9之间的所有偶数。
python:从键盘输入一个正整数列表,以-1结束,分别计算列表中奇数和偶数的和?
键盘输入自行编写
import random
L = [ random.randint(1, 100) for x in range(10) ]
A = [ x for x in L if not x % 2 ]
B = [ x for x in L if x % 2 ]
print(L)
print("偶数列表:{0} 和为:{1}".format(A,sum(A)))
print("奇数列表:{0} 和为:{1}".format(B,sum(B)))
python如何判断素数用while?
在 Python 中,可以使用以下代码来判断一个数是否为素数:
def is_prime(n):
if n <= 1:
return False
if n <= 3:
return True
if n % 2 == 0 or n % 3 == 0:
return False
python随机函数rand使用方法?
python随机函数rand的使用方法如下:
random.uniform()
用于生成指定范围内的浮点数,两个参数,一个是上限,一下是下限
import random
a = random.uniform(2,10)
print a
运行之后 a 就会随机选取2 —10之间的随机浮点数
random.random()
用于选取随机浮点数
随机整数
到此,以上就是小编对于python对偶数编程的问题就介绍到这了,希望介绍关于python对偶数编程的4点解答对大家有用。